Abstract
Purpose
This paper aims at fabricating large metallic components with high deposition rates, low equipment costs through wire and wire and arc additive manufacturing (WAAM) method, in order to achieve the morphology and mechanical properties of manufacturing process, a bead morphology prediction model with high precision for ideal deposition of every pass was established.
Design/methodology/approach
The dynamic response of the process parameters on the bead width and bead height of cold metal transfer (CMT)-based AM was analyzed. A laser profile scanner was used to continuously capture the morphology variation. A prediction model of the deposition bead morphology was established using response surface optimization. Moreover, the validity of the model was examined using 15 groups of quadratic regression analyzes.
Findings
The relative errors of the predicted bead width and height were all less than 5% compared with the experimental measurements. The model was then preliminarily used with necessary modifications, such as further considering the interlayer process parameters, to guide the fabrication of complex three-dimensional components.
Originality/value
The morphology prediction of WAAMed bead is a critical issue. Most research has focused on the formability and defects in CMT-based WAAM and little research on the effect of process parameters on the morphology of the deposited layer in CMT-based WAAM has been conducted. To test the sensitivities of the processing parameters to bead size, the dynamic response of key parameters was investigated. A regression model was established to guide the process parameter optimization for subsequent multi-layer or component deposition.

Abstract
Purpose
The purpose of this paper is to investigate the effects of cultural beliefs on governance in a business network without a legal institutional framework. Particular emphasis is placed on the cross-country remittance mail operating network in Chaoshan, China, during the period 1860-1949. This investigation builds on Greif’s business governance theory and develops an analytical framework that considers cultural beliefs, agency relationships and multilateral punishment mechanisms. Furthermore, it uses the institutional analysis method to identify the institutional factors that sustained the remittance mail operating networks and their underlying mechanisms.
Design/methodology/approach
This paper adopts the qualitative research method. First, it investigates the history of the remittance mail operating network and agency relationships by searching through the contents of the relevant historical documents preserved in the official archives and information found in other records. Thereafter, it summarizes and demonstrates the cultural beliefs inferred from that research. The archival materials permit analysis of the interactions between cultural beliefs, agency relationships and multilateral punishment mechanisms by the institutional analysis method.
Findings
Due to the lack of legal institutions in China during the period under review, cultural beliefs played a central institutional role in cross-country business relations. Network governance was coupled with clan cultural beliefs in the remittance mail operating network. This relationship was the key to sustain the efficient operation of the remittance mail network.
Originality/value
In the West, corporate governance has been influenced by and has become an integral feature of Western culture and values. This is not necessarily so for the corporate governance in terms of Chinese culture and values. Thus, instead of mimicking the modes of developed countries, it is important for Chinese enterprises to seek a mode of corporate governance that is in accord with their local cultures. This may be an important focus for enterprise development.

Abstract
Purpose
The aim of this paper is to study the optimal pricing decision in a supply chain with a dual distribution channel in a centralized and decentralized decision-making systems and investigate the economic impact of retail services on pricing behaviors with respect to the power structures.
Design/methodology/approach
To reach the equilibrium behavior of decision-makers, two-stage optimization, the Stackelberg game and the Bertrand–Nash game have been used. Also, to explore the effect of environmental uncertainty on the behavior of decision-maker, demand functions are characterized as an uncertain price dependent, service dependent and channel dependent. Decision parameters are based on experts’ belief degree, in the sense of uncertainty theory initiated by Liu (2007).
Findings
Obtained results reveal that the retail services have a strategic role in the centralized supply chain and the decentralized supply chain with dominant manufacturer, while both the supply chain and the consumer suffer from higher environmental indeterminacy.
Research limitations/implications
This study is based on possible scenarios of dual distribution system only. Further research is recommended to investigate the applicability of the authors framework in different distribution systems.
Practical implications
The study findings are believed to be valuable for supply chains and organizations about to make a strategic decision on price of their good/service.
Originality/value
The paper contributes to the scarce literature on Uncertainty Theory initiated by Liu (2007), and combination of it with Game Theory for pricing in distribution system of supply chains. The study also contributes by investigating impact of non-price competitive factor (level of service) on pricing strategy.

Abstract
Purpose
We adopt an information risk view and argue that higher levels of pledge risk incurred by insiders incentivize opportunistic financial disclosure and impair the quality of information available to analysts to forecast firm performance.
Design/methodology/approach
We sample Chinese listed companies from 2010 to 2022. Following the literature, we apply established models to measure and test analysts’ forecasting accuracy/dispersion related to controlling shareholders pledging equity and the amount of margin call pressure. Analyst characteristics and nonfinancial disclosures proxied by CSR reports are also examined as factors likely to influence the relationship between pledge risk and analysts’ forecast quality.
Findings
We find that analysts’ earnings predictions are less accurate and more dispersed as the proportion of shares pledged (pledge ratio) increases and in combination with greater margin call pressure. Pledge ratios are significantly associated with several information risk proxies (i.e. earnings permanence, accruals quality, audit quality, financial restatements, related party transactions and internal control weaknesses), validating the channel through which equity pledges undermine analysts’ forecast quality. The results also demonstrate that forecast quality declines for a wide variety of analysts’ attributes, including high- and low-quality analysts and analysts from small and large brokerage firms. Importantly, nonfinancial disclosures, as proxied by CSR reporting, improve analysts’ forecasts.
Originality/value
We extend the literature by demonstrating that incremental pledge risk increases non-diversifiable information risk; all non-pledging shareholders pay a premium through more diverse and less accurate earnings forecasts. Our study provides important policy implications with economically significant costs to investors associated with insider equity pledges. Our results highlight the benefits of nonfinancial disclosures in China, which has implications for the current debate on the global convergence of CSR reporting.

Abstract
Purpose
The internet of things and just-in-time are the embryonic model of innovation for the state-of-the-art design of the service system. This paper aims to develop a fault-tolerant machining system with active and standby redundancy. The availability of the fault-tolerant redundant repairable system is a key concern in the successful deployment of the service system.
Design/methodology/approach
In this paper, the authors cogitate a fault-tolerant redundant repairable system of finite working units along with warm standby unit provisioning. Working unit and standby unit are susceptible to random failures, which interrupt the quality-of-service. The system is also prone to common cause failure, which tends its catastrophe. The instantaneous repair of failed unit guarantees the increase in the availability of the unit/system. The time-to-repair by the single service facility for the failed unit follows the arbitrary distribution. For increasing the practicability of the studied model, the authors have also incorporated real-time machining practices such as imperfect coverage of the failure of units, switching failure of standby unit, common cause failure, reboot delay, switch over delay, etc.
Findings
For deriving the explicit expression for steady-state probabilities of the system, the authors use a supplementary variable technique for which the only required input is the Laplace–Stieltjes transform (LST) of the repair time distribution.
Research limitations/implications
For complex and multi-parameters distribution of repair time, derivation of performance measures is not possible. The authors prefer numerical simulation because of its importance in the application for real-time uses.
Practical implications
The stepwise recursive procedure, illustrative examples, and numerical results have been presented for the diverse category of repair time distribution: exponential (M), n-stage Erlang (Ern), deterministic (D), uniform (U(a,b)), n-stage generalized Erlang (GE[n]) and hyperexponential (HE[n]).
Social implications
Concluding remarks and future scopes have also been included. The studied fault-tolerant redundant repairable system is suitable for reliability analysis of a computer system, communication system, manufacturing system, software reliability, service system, etc.
Originality/value
As per the survey in literature, no previous published paper is presented with so wide range of repair time distribution in the machine repair problem. This paper is valuable for system design for reliability analysis of the fault-tolerant redundant repairable.

Abstract
Purpose
The purpose of this paper is to investigate the decision behaviors and channel coordination of a sustainable three-echelon supply chain with retailer-led game setting.
Design/methodology/approach
The authors develop game-theoretic models to examine the decision behaviors of channel members in a three-echelon supply chain consisting of one supplier, one distributor and one dominated retailer. The authors first formulate two models for centralized decision and decentralized decision. And then this paper proposes sub-supply chain coordination and a two-tariff contract to coordinate the full supply chain. Finally, some management insights are obtained with a case study.
Findings
The authors find that when faced with environmentally conscious consumers, the channel members can benefit from higher greening level; however, higher cost of green technologies would have negative impacts on manufacturer's effort. The analysis also shows that cooperation among players can improve the supply chain performance and help with environmental improvement.
Research limitations/implications
The findings provide important managerial insights for the three-echelon supply chain to achieve sustainable goals where the retailer bears the environmental responsibility. However, this paper also has some limitations with assuming risk-neutral channel members and symmetric information.
Originality/value
The findings of the study contribute to coordination and collaboration in sustainability of supply chains. The results provide important managerial insights for the three-echelon supply chain to achieve sustainable goals.

Abstract
Purpose
This paper aims to examine the J-shaped relationship between age and job-specific skill obsolescence (JSSO), and the differential moderating effects of development and maintenance HR practices on this relationship.
Design/methodology/approach
Regression models of survey data obtained from a sample of 722 Chinese knowledge workers were used to test the hypotheses.
Findings
The results show that among women age and JSSO are J-shaped related and the relationship weakens under high development HR practices; while among men the J-shaped age-JSSO relation is significant only under low maintenance HR practices.
Research limitations/implications
This research is subject to the cross-sectional design, and the sample is restricted to knowledge workers.
Originality/value
This study advances previous studies that hold a linear (positive or negative) age-JSSO relationship by theorizing and testing a J-shaped one. The differentiated moderating effects of two bundles of HR practices proved improves our knowledge about how to use HR practices appropriately to sustain employee work competency in the context of workforce aging.

Abstract
Purpose
The purpose of this study is to develop Markovian model to obtain the transient probabilities to determine mean-time-to-failure and reliability function and further steady state availability of the repairable system. As the system parameters are uncontrollable factors; thus the life times, repair times and recovery/reboot time are assumed to be as uncertain or fuzzified distributions.
Design/methodology/approach
The fuzzy approach is introduced to investigate the reliability measures of load sharing repairable system which consists of two operating units and one standby unit. On the failure of an operating component, it is instantly spotted, located and sent for recovery procedures with coverage probability. In case of imperfect recovery, reboot takes place.
Findings
On the basis of extension principle and mathematical programming approach, the authors establish membership functions for system characteristics with the help of α-cuts. To demonstrate the practical validity of the proposed fuzzified model, numerical illustrations are performed.
Originality/value
The model proposed for reliability analysis may cheer up the continuance of the work towards more applications in repairable systems. Therefore, the reader is provided with useful intuition into the nature of fuzzy computations and practical amendments while measuring ambiguous data.

Abstract
This chapter proposes a new technique based on the data envelopment analysis (DEA) method to evaluate the scale efficiency with considering the environmental influences. Using this method, we can get the pure scale efficiency which has eliminated the environmental factors and random errors that might influence the production process. Our approach extends the three-stage-DEA model by Fried, Lovell, Schmidt, and Yaisawarng (2002) to the five-stage DEA model. Afterward, in order to measure the scale efficiency of the China’s universities more accurately, this chapter gives an empirical study on the scale efficiency of the top universities in China by applying the five-stage DEA model. The results show that the efficiency levels of many universities are indeed affected by external environmental variables and random factors. According to the levels of pure technical efficiency and scale efficiency, we divide China’s universities into four types, and we also propose some suggestions for the inefficient universities to improve their scale efficiency.

Abstract
Purpose
The purpose of this paper is to propose a procedure to construct the membership functions for a one-unit repairable system, which has both active and standby redundancy. The coverage factor is the same for the operating and standby unit failure.
Design/methodology/approach
The α-cut approach is used to extract a family of conventional crisp intervals from the fuzzy repairable system for the desired system characteristics. This can be determined with a set of non-linear parametric programing using the membership functions.
Findings
When system characteristics are governed by the membership functions, more information is provided to use by management. On the other hand, fuzzy theory is applied for the redundant system; therefore, the results are more useful for designers and practitioners.
Originality/value
Different from other studies, the authors’ model provides more accurate estimation compared to uncertain environments based on fuzzy theory. The research would help managers and manufactures to make a better decision in order to have the optimal maintenance strategy based on the desired mean time to failure and availability of the systems.
